The Dutch centre back visits children from all over the world training on the pitches of Valencia CF's Ciudad Deportiva
Justin De Haas has been fully embracing his first days as a Valencia CF player and, after meeting his new teammates, getting to know the city, and having his first glimpse of Mestalla, the tall Dutch defender paid a very special visit to the children at the Valencia CF Summer Camp.
The defender greeted each of the more than 200 children in the first of the four sessions of the Valencia CF Summer Camp, and then posed for a group photo. This July, the activity brings together children from 48 different countries.
De Haas thanked the children for their warm welcome and encouraged them to continue enjoying football: “Who knows, maybe one day some of you will be here again as a first team player,” he remarked.
One photograph featured all participants dressed in orange, the colour that represents both Valencia CF and the Netherlands.
This Monday marked the start of a new session of the Valencia CF Summer Camp at the Ciudad Deportiva, which will run throughout July. This seasonal event has been growing steadily for over three decades.
